This late 1920s/early 1930s Double Wedding Ring quilt top is HAND PIECED using cotton scrap bag prints (some from the 1890's) and solids for the rings (most just 3/4" wide at the largest end), rose & mint green solids for the cross pieces, and bright white cotton for the background.  Measuring 76" x 76" inside the scallops, we find no rips, tears, stains or odors, but one small hole (1-1/2" x 1/2") in the white as shown.  The hard part is already done - just add batting and quilting and you'll have yourself a fabulous quilt!!

Patriotic Window Pane Antique Doll Quilt


Lovingly made for a favorite doll, this Red, White & Blue Window Pane quilt is machine pieced using 2 blues & a red Chambray, as well as red & white ticking stripes, red & white gingham, and a small blue flower print on white.  Each of the 6 squares have 2 rectangles embroidered in either white with blue or navy with white cotton floss, and 2 X's in navy floss on the corners.  Measuring 17" x 12.5", it has a thin cotton batting and a light blue back.  The binding was made by bringing the backing fabric to the front and machine stitching in place.  PROFESSIONALLY HAND LAUNDERED, we found some spotting on the back only as shown, but no rips, tears, stains or odors.  A GREAT "COUNTRY" LOOK FOR YOUR DOLL OR BEAR!
